
1. All-in-one GIS platform
ArcGIS isn’t just one tool—it’s a full ecosystem (mapping, analysis, data management, visualization, and sharing). Whether you’re working in ArcGIS Pro or publishing maps via ArcGIS Online, everything connects smoothly.
2. Powerful spatial analysis
It’s one of the strongest platforms for advanced geospatial analysis—network analysis, terrain modeling, spatial statistics, and more. This is especially useful for infrastructure, urban planning, and utilities work.
3. High-quality 3D capabilities
The 3D visualization tools (like scenes and digital twins) are impressive. If you’re doing 3D modeling—like your mall building work—it integrates well with tools such as Autodesk Revit and supports realistic rendering.
4. Data integration & scalability
ArcGIS handles huge datasets and supports many formats (CAD, BIM, satellite imagery, IoT feeds). It’s used in everything from small projects to enterprise-level systems.
5. Strong industry adoption
Because it’s widely used across government and private sectors, skills in ArcGIS are highly valuable and transferable.
6. Customization & automation
With Python (ArcPy) and ModelBuilder, you can automate workflows—very useful for repetitive tasks like QC, migration, or reporting. Review collected by and hosted on G2.com.
A common downside of Esri ArcGIS is its high licensing cost and steep learning curve—especially for beginners. Some users also find tools like ArcGIS Pro to be resource-heavy, which can slow performance on lower-end systems. Review collected by and hosted on G2.com.
